WASHINGTON — NCB here, formerly known as National Cooperative Bank, said Monday that Al Plamann (right), chief executive officer, Unified Grocers, Commerce, Calif., has been named chairman of the financial-services group.
Michael Mercer, president and CEO of Georgia Credit Union Affiliates, Duluth, Ga., was named vice chair. Other food-industry executives serving on the board of NCB include Robynn Shrader, CEO of National Cooperative Grocers Association, Iowa City, Iowa; and Doug Wille, chief financial officer, Wakefern Food Corp., Keasbey, N.J.
At the 2012 NCB annual meeting last week, the group also celebrated the 2012 International Year of Cooperatives, a United Nations declaration and global effort to educate the public on the benefits of cooperatives.
